Explore the Rich History of Aviation at the Alaska Aviation Museum

Nestled amidst the tranquil waters of Lake Hood Seaplane Base in Anchorage, Alaska, lies the Alaska Aviation Museum, a testament to the state's rich aviation heritage.

About the Museum

Previously known as the Alaska Aviation Heritage Museum, the Alaska Aviation Museum houses an impressive collection of aircraft, artifacts, and exhibits that showcase the evolution of aviation in the Last Frontier. From historic bush planes to cutting-edge commercial jetliners, the museum offers an unparalleled glimpse into the world of flight.

Anchorage: Gateway to Alaskan Adventure

Anchorage, the largest city in Alaska, serves as the perfect starting point for exploring the state's breathtaking landscapes. Located on the Cook Inlet, Anchorage offers a blend of urban amenities and outdoor adventures.

Immerse yourself in the fascinating culture of Alaska's indigenous people at the Alaska Native Heritage Center. Discover the grandeur of the Chugach, Kenai, and Talkeetna mountains, just a short drive from the city. Or embark on a thrilling kayaking expedition in the pristine Cook Inlet.

Alaska: Land of Vastness and Wonders

Alaska, the largest and most sparsely populated state in the US, beckons with its untamed wilderness and abundant wildlife. From towering mountains to dense forests, open spaces, and icy glaciers, Alaska's landscapes inspire awe and adventure.

Don't miss the iconic Denali National Park, home to North America's highest peak, Denali (formerly Mount McKinley). Hike through stunning valleys, kayak amidst icebergs, or witness the majestic Northern Lights dancing across the night sky.
